When you've got enough time and inclination, there’s no journey better than journeying to Iquitos, the planet’s most significant metropolis not connected to the highway network, by river. Cargo ships, loaded with locals as well as their baggage and create, consider two to 4 days from Yurimaguas.

Cusco is a great base to start explorations on the southern selva, with air and street hyperlinks to Puerto Maldonado, a distant still bustling frontier town. This is the cash with the Madre de Dios area, and most visitors occur listed here simply to enter the jungle and remain in a lodge.
